[Acute lymphoblastic leukemia in infants--results of treatment according to infant leukemia protocol--POG 8493]

Background:
- Infants with acute lymphoblastic leukemia (ALL) historically face a poorer prognosis compared to older children.
- Understanding treatment responses in this vulnerable population is crucial for improving outcomes.
Purpose of the Study:
- To analyze the treatment outcomes of infants diagnosed with ALL under a specific program (POG 8493).
- To evaluate event-free survival (EFS) and overall survival (OS) rates in this cohort.
Main Methods:
- Retrospective analysis of treatment results for 9 infants enrolled in program POG 8493.
- Assessment of clinical parameters including white blood cell (WBC) counts, central nervous system (CNS) involvement, remission, relapse, and survival status.
Main Results:
- Eight out of 9 infants achieved remission, but 6 experienced relapse, predominantly in the bone marrow (BM).
- Relapses occurred early (within 8 months) in 5 infants and late (52 months) in one.
- Four children died post-relapse; four survived, with two in first complete remission (I RC) and two in second complete remission (II RC).
- The 4-year event-free survival (EFS) was 0.25, and the 4-year survival rate was 0.44.
Conclusions:
- The POG 8493 program demonstrated limited efficacy in achieving long-term outcomes for infant ALL.
- The high relapse rate and suboptimal survival underscore the need for novel and more effective treatment strategies for infant ALL.
Abstract:
Analysis was made of ALL treatment results according program POG 8493 in 9 infants. In 4 children WBC exceeded 100.0 G/l, and in 5 children CNS was affected. Eight infants had remission, six had relapse (mainly BM): early up to 8 month in 5, late--in 52 month in one girl. Four children died after relapse, four are still living: 2 I RC (2 and 23 months), 2 in II RC (1 month and 23 month). Probability of 4-year EFS was 0.25 and that survival--0.44. In view of continuing poor ALL prognosis, in infants it is necessary to look for more effective methods of treatment.
